Be the change that you want to see in the world. This starts with upcycling your clothing. Over 85% of clothes end up in landfills & the fashion industry is the second-largest consumer & polluter of water. We will learn how to turn an old tee-shirt into a scrunchie that is beautiful and good for the planet. I will help you learn some basic sewing techniques which you can use throughout your life to save fabrics from going to waste. At the end of the class you will have a scrunchie that you can wear.
Learning Goals
You will learn to measure fabric, sew, and create a beautiful scrunchie

Supply List
You will need an old t-shirt, needle & thread, a regular hair-tie, and a ruler. No need for a sewing machine and no need for elastic
